Zip Code 10598 offers a calm and peaceful atmosphere, making it an excellent choice for residential living. The area features a range of housing options, including single detached homes and townhouses, many of which were built between the 1960s and 1980s. Residents have convenient access to nearby parks such as Franklin Roosevelt State Park and Sparkle Lake Park, providing ideal spots for relaxation. The neighborhood benefits from easy car access and generally ample parking options, while local bus lines serve many locations throughout the area. Additionally, there are local restaurants and several educational institutions available to serve the community’s needs.
Zip Code 10598 offers a relaxed ambience and will appeal to home buyers who enjoy spending time outdoors. The noise levels in this area are very low, as noise from the streets and other parts of the city is rarely an issue. Lastly, there are a few green spaces close by for residents to explore, like Koegel Park and Franklin Roosevelt State Park, which makes them easy to reach.
